Free Glutamate Can Overload Your System
Free glutamate is formed during fermentation — of milk into cheese, of soybeans into soy sauce, etc. That’s what gives these foods their delicious meat-like umami taste. Most people can eat small amounts of slowly and naturally fermented soy sauce without problem, but react strongly to cheap soy sauce made by rapid protein hydrolysis with added MSG.
Another difference: most of the glutamate in our body does not come from free glutamate in our food but from the breakdown of protein into its separate amino acids. It’s a good assumption that these enter the bloodstream more slowly than MSG added to food, or even to glutamate naturally formed in food, so that their transformation into neurotransmitters is more controlled.
Eating foods containing MSG or a lot of added free glutamate, can overwhelm the system, so to speak. And free glutamate is everywhere, I mean everywhere, usually not labeled but lurking in other food additives.
Ingredients That Contain Free Glutamate
Here’s a list of ingredients that contain free glutamate in one form or another:
Anything hydrolyzed
Any hydrolyzed protein
Calcium caseinate
Sodium caseinate
Yeast extract
Torula yeast
Autolyzed yeast
Textured protein
Whey protein
Whey protein concentrate
Whey protein isolate
Soy protein
Soy protein concentrate
Soy protein isolate
Anything protein fortified
Soy sauce
Soy sauce extract
Anything enzyme modified
Anything containing enzymes
Anything containing protease
And these are foods that can contain a lot of free glutamate formed during processing:
Carrageenan
Commercial bouillon, broth and stock
Any flavors or flavoring
Natural flavor
Maltodextrin
Oligodextrin
Citric acid, Citrate
Anything ultra-pasteurized
Barley malt
Malted barley
Brewer’s yeast
Pectin
Malt extract
Seasonings

The term "Chinese restaurant syndrome" (CRS) was first used more than four decades ago. At the onset of symptoms, patients experience discomfort such as a burning sensation in the neck, blisters on both arms and occasionally on the front of the chest, generalized weakness, fatigue and palpitations.
These symptoms occur 20 minutes after consuming a meal rich in MSG. Other symptoms that may appear later include flushing, dizziness, syncope, and facial pressure.
